33 Brewer Street, Brighton, BN2 3HH is a freehold terraced property built before 1900. The property offers approximately 1,227 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have four b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£604,690 , which equates to approximately £493 per square foot. It was last sold on 25 Mar 2021 for £543,000. Since then, the value has increased by £61,690, representing a 11.4% increase, or approximately 2.2% per year.

The current estimated value of £604,690 is:

  • 33.4% higher than the average property price on Brewer Street
  • 11.2% higher than the average in the BN2 3HH postcode area
  • and 26.0% higher than the average price for Brighton as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 9 November 2020,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

33 Brewer Street, Brighton, Brighton And Hove, East Sussex, BN2 3HH has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 9 Nov 2020.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ows have partial double glazing.

This property has very low flood risk from rivers and the sea.

River and sea flooding includes flooding caused by overflowing rivers, estuaries, tidal waters and coastal surges.

Flood risk from surface water

This property has very low surface water flood risk.

Surface water flooding can happen when heavy rainfall overwhelms drains, roads, gardens or other hard surfaces.
